Fergus Auld, the newly appointed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ary of the United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land, expressed his condolences to Azerbaijan on the anniversary of the Ganja terror attack, Report informs.
Speaking at a meeting with President of Azerbaijan Ilham Aliyev, the diplomat said the UK wishes the soonest establishment of peace in the region.
